What really makes Oldtown stand out from the rest is its affordable cost of living; the two bedroom rent in Oldtown is $910 compared to the US average of $1,430.
Oldtown has an unemployment rate of 6.9%. The US average is 6.0%.
Oldtown has seen the job market decrease by -7.1% over the last year. Future job growth over the next ten years is predicted to be 24.6%, which is lower than the US average of 33.5%.
Tax Rates for Oldtown
- The Sales Tax Rate for Oldtown is 6.0%. The US average is 7.3%.
- The Income Tax Rate for Oldtown is 7.8%. The US average is 4.6%.
- Tax Rates can have a big impact when Comparing Cost of Living.
Income and Salaries for Oldtown
- The average income of a Oldtown resident is $19,851 a year. The US average is $37,638 a year.
- The Median household income of a Oldtown resident is $58,594 a year. The US average is $69,021 a year.
